Nutrition Facts for Portuguese sweet rolls

Portuguese Sweet Rolls

Delightfully soft, buttery, and subtly sweet, Portuguese Sweet Rolls are the perfect addition to any meal or a satisfying treat on their own. Made with warm milk, a hint of vanilla, and a touch of granulated sugar, these golden rolls boast a pillowy texture that’s both tender and irresistible. Enriched with eggs and unsalted butter, the dough rises to fluffy perfection with a light, golden crust achieved through a glossy egg wash. Ideal as dinner rolls, sandwich bread, or a base for sweet spreads, these versatile rolls are a timeless classic. With just a handful of simple pantry staples, you can create these bakery-style delights at home—perfect for breakfast, brunch, or any special gathering.

Nutriscore Rating: 61/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
SnapCalorie App QR Code

Scan with your phone to download!

Image of Portuguese Sweet Rolls
Prep Time:30 mins
Cook Time:20 mins
Total Time:50 mins
Servings: 12

Ingredients

  • 240 ml Whole milk
  • 7 g Active dry yeast
  • 100 g Granulated sugar
  • 85 g Unsalted butter
  • 3 large Eggs
  • 1 tsp Vanilla extract
  • 500 g All-purpose flour
  • 1 tsp Salt
  • 1 large Egg (for egg wash)
  • 15 ml Water (for egg wash)

Directions

Step 1

Warm the milk (240 ml) in a small saucepan until it is lukewarm, about 38–43°C (100–110°F). Pour the warm milk into a large mixing bowl and sprinkle the active dry yeast (7 g) on top. Let it sit for 5–10 minutes until foamy.

Step 2

Melt the unsalted butter (85 g) and allow it to cool slightly. Add the melted butter, granulated sugar (100 g), eggs (3 large), and vanilla extract (1 tsp) into the yeast mixture. Whisk to combine.

Step 3

In a separate bowl, combine the all-purpose flour (500 g) and salt (1 tsp). Gradually add the dry ingredients to the wet ingredients, mixing with a wooden spoon or a stand mixer fitted with a dough hook until a sticky dough forms.

Step 4

Knead the dough on a floured surface for about 8–10 minutes until it is smooth and elastic. Alternatively, knead the dough with a stand mixer on medium speed for 5–6 minutes.

Step 5

Place the dough in a lightly greased bowl, cover it with a clean kitchen towel or plastic wrap, and allow it to rise in a warm, draft-free place for about 1–1.5 hours or until it doubles in size.

Step 6

Punch down the dough and divide it into 12 equal portions. Shape each portion into a smooth ball and place them onto a baking sheet lined with parchment paper, spacing them evenly.

Step 7

Cover the rolls loosely with a kitchen towel and let them rise for another 30–40 minutes until they are puffy.

Step 8

Preheat the oven to 180°C (350°F). In a small bowl, beat 1 large egg with 15 ml of water to make an egg wash. Brush the tops of the rolls with the egg wash.

Step 9

Bake the rolls in the preheated oven for 18–20 minutes, or until the tops are golden brown and the rolls sound hollow when tapped on the bottom.

Step 10

Remove the rolls from the oven and allow them to cool on a wire rack. Serve warm or at room temperature. Enjoy!

Nutrition Facts

Serving size (1164.7g)
Amount per serving % Daily Value*
Calories 3288.2
Total Fat 105.0g 0%
Saturated Fat 54.1g 0%
Polyunsaturated Fat 0.3g
Cholesterol 961.9mg 0%
Sodium 2753.6mg 0%
Total Carbohydrate 497.9g 0%
Dietary Fiber 15.0g 0%
Total Sugars 114.7g
Protein 88.2g 0%
Vitamin D 272.9IU 0%
Calcium 505.3mg 0%
Iron 27.0mg 0%
Potassium 1351.5mg 0%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 28.7%
Protein: 10.7%
Carbs: 60.5%